diff --git a/awx/main/management/commands/run_heartbeet.py b/awx/main/management/commands/run_heartbeet.py index e8c6ce4268..a7dab206f4 100644 --- a/awx/main/management/commands/run_heartbeet.py +++ b/awx/main/management/commands/run_heartbeet.py @@ -58,11 +58,11 @@ class Command(BaseCommand): sys.exit(1) def do_hearbeat_loop(self): - while True: - with pg_bus_conn(new_connection=True) as conn: + with pg_bus_conn(new_connection=True) as conn: + while True: logger.debug('Sending heartbeat') conn.notify('web_heartbeet', self.construct_payload()) - time.sleep(settings.BROADCAST_WEBSOCKET_BEACON_FROM_WEB_RATE_SECONDS) + time.sleep(settings.BROADCAST_WEBSOCKET_BEACON_FROM_WEB_RATE_SECONDS) def handle(self, *arg, **options): self.print_banner()